When trying to acknowledge drug addiction symptoms in those around you, behavior modifications might be the largest idea. As an example, individuals who are recently impacted by drug dependency might begin falling back in school or job performance, or might no more have rate of interest in activities they made use of to like. They could also no more pay much attention to their look, or could forget their health. Individuals with developing addictions may likewise end up being deceptive in an effort to hide their dependencies, particularly if they are not all set to face their disorder yet.

The National Institute on Substance Abuse (NIDA) gives a detailed definition of drug dependency, mentioning, "addiction is specified as a persistent, falling back mind disease that is identified by uncontrollable medication looking for and also use, regardless of hazardous repercussions." Dependency is recognized as a mind condition since medications literally trigger adjustments to the brain. This may be a difficult principle to understand, however it holds true. How does it work?
Drugs which are habit forming operate in the mind by generating satisfaction (known in science as reward). They activate the mind's incentive system, and also disrupt the typical messaging flow. Dopamine, a neurotransmitter in the brain, can be found in the areas of the brain which are in charge of feeling, sensations of satisfaction, cognition, inspiration, and also activity. When individuals take medicines, this benefit system becomes overstimulated, normally from an excess accumulation of dopamine. This generates the thrill feeling individuals tend to hunger for when abusing compounds. With time, as well as with long term misuse of drugs, an individual's mind re-shapes itself to seek this brand-new method of creating incentive. Essentially, the mind makes an individual yearn for that rush sensation repeatedly.

People who might have created addiction will benefit most from extensive treatment. Getting enjoyed ones the assistance they require may be difficult, though. Usually, addicted individuals are not all set to admit they have a material use disorder, as well as this can provide a trouble for talking to them concerning it. When facing a person concerning dependency, make certain to do it in a risk-free, open setting, and also to utilize soft tones. Allow plenty of time, and also try to stay clear of public locations so the individual does not really feel assaulted or degraded. Most importantly, let the person know you care, as well as stress and anxiety the importance of treatment in their recovery from dependency.
